Help, Intermittent Problem

I have a 1996 PSTD Crew Cab about 160,000 miles, it’s completely stock, except for a 6” lift and I just picked up a SuperChip for it and installed the High Performance Program in it. Other than that its stock. My problem just recently started, I will just be driving along normally and all off a sudden it will die for just a second, (split second). It’s like someone hooked up a kill switch and is turning it off while I’m driving for a sec. It doesn’t die to where I have to restart, but just too where it seems like it’s an (on off) hesitation. It doesn’t seem to happen as much since I installed the Superchip but it did do it again today only once. Last week it seemed to do it almost every time I went somewhere. One of the reasons I picked up the superchip was so I could see if any codes where popping up from this problem, and found nothing as far as codes. It is sure is an intermittent problem can’t seem to pin point. Seems like it could be electrical. Any Ideas?? THANKS!!!

cam position sensor.....
one can be had on ebay for around 60 bucks. its on the front of the motor.
this is a very common problem with psd's. good luck. ryan
